Description
English: Traditional MacConkey agar inhibits the growth of most Gram-positive organisms due to the presence of bile salts and crystal violet. However, a modified version of this agar without these inhibitors allows the growth of Gram-positive bacteria like Staphylococcus haemolyticus.
